Moral Courage and Solitude

This chapter explores the concept of moral courage through historical examples like Martin Luther King Jr. and Winston Churchill, illustrating how solitude can aid in making tough decisions amid adversity. It emphasizes the importance of clarity and internal resolve when standing by one's principles, despite facing potential backlash.
